Toadies and humbugs are like parasites. Pip uses this as a metaphor to say that the relatives are insincere and fake, only wanting to obtain Miss Havisham's wealth when she dies.
In Great Expectations, toadies are sycophants who flatter the wealthy and powerful in hopes of gaining favor or advancement. Humbugs, on the other hand, are hypocritical individuals who pretend to be virtuous or honest but are actually deceitful and insincere. Both characters serve as examples of moral corruption and social manipulation in the novel.
